She was devastated said Les. The club was a place where blacks could mingle and socialize freely without the demeaning segregationist codes imposed at other establishments. For 28 years Duncan hosted jazz legends such as Duke Ellington Count Basie Lionel Hampton and Etta James. In 2012 Duncan was inducted into the Colorado Womens Hall of Fame. A successful nightclub and cultural landmark the Cotton Club featured world renowned jazz performers including Duke Ellington Lionel Hampton and Little Richard.
